> >Bad quality - that's the major problem of getting audio off of the web
> >(besides being able to be hacked).
> >
> >The audio level should be adjusted automatically by the Optimod at the
> >transmitter (which is post-board).
> >
> >The reason that we have to go through the WFHS board (which further
> reduces
> >quality and leaves us open to tampering) is because the cheap, Ensoniq
> >sound card is neither balanced or professional line level (both
> points that
> >I addressed in early May). Certain RME Audio cards may work, but the
> >majority of pro sound cards will only work in a Windows environment.

> >A few more notes about the audio quality:
> >
> >Right now we are broadcasting the Internet stream, which theoretically
> >is 128kbps, quite sufficient for good quality audio.
> >
> >However most of our sources are less than 128kbps. Pacifica feeds us at
> >64kbps and WRFN streams at only 48kbps. On top of that, the quality of
> >audio coming from these sources varies (even for Pacifica). Remember
> >that WRFN relies on volunteer programmers and some of them are better
> >than others.
> >
> >If the stream sounds good but the broadcast sounds worse, there are a
> >few more factors invloved:
> >
> >--We currently don't have a way to monitor the broadcast over the air in
> >order to adjust the audio signal level.
> >
> >--The sound is coming out of an onboard Ensoniq sound card and going
> >into the Fern Creek sound board (not directly into the transmitter).
> >
> >--Since we have limited access to FCHS, we can't just drop by and work
> >on the problem. We have to make an appointment to go in and work while
> >our Fern Creek chaperone waits. (It would help if we had an extra
> >computer or two so we could simply swap out the old box and swap in a
> >newly configured one that has been thoroughly tested.)
